Conditional Access In Azure Active Directory

Azure Active Directory is a secure identity management service​ provided by Microsoft that enables ⁢organizations⁤ to ⁤manage‌ user access. ‍With its Conditional⁣ Access functionalities, it offers an extra⁢ layer ​of ‍security to ensure only authorized users can​ access services or applications.‍ The ‍Conditional‌ Access In ⁣Azure ‍Active Directory features, such as risk-based authentication and⁢ policy-based ⁣access, help organizations protect their data and resources from unauthorized access. By using rule-based policies,‍ organizations can customize the access policy ⁣for different ⁤users based on ​their risk levels ⁣and other ⁤requirements. 1. Unravelling the ⁢Mystery of⁢ Azure‌ Active Directory Conditional Access

The mystery of​ Azure Active Directory Conditional Access is little by little being solved by businesses looking⁣ to protect their digital‍ assets on ⁣the cloud. With⁤ the help​ of this ‍security feature, companies⁢ can configure⁢ certain access conditions⁤ that will be​ applicable to users in order ​to protect their‍ important data.

Azure Active Directory Conditional⁣ Access contains various preset ‌conditions that can be enabled to⁢ keep a tighter ⁤grip on who’s​ accessing the data, such as⁣ prompting for authentication if certain ​complex passwords⁣ aren’t met or if the user device⁣ isn’t trusted. You‍ can ‌also⁤ define the ⁤locations from which ‌users can access your‌ data by ⁣using geo-location filters. Here’s⁣ a little peek at ⁤some of the ‌features you can enjoy with ​Azure⁢ Active Directory Conditional Access:

  • Device Compliance⁤ Checking: You ⁤can set ⁤up rules and conditions for ⁣devices to⁤ meet in order to be⁤ allowed to ⁣access your⁣ data.
  • Multi-Factor ⁣Authentication: Add a​ layer of security for your authentication process by implementing this ⁤feature to ‍check for additional‍ user authentication factors such ⁤as SMS codes, ⁤authentication apps, and email ⁢verification.
  • User‌ Risk ​Assessments: ‍With this feature, ​administrators can track user risk settings⁤ to tailor-fit‌ the security requirements of their digital ​assets.

Q: What⁤ is Conditional Access ​in Azure Active Directory?
A: Conditional⁢ Access⁢ in Azure Active Directory‌ helps give admins‍ more ⁤control​ over⁤ how users ⁤access company resources. It ‌allows admins⁤ to set‍ rules ‍that specify what conditions must‌ be met‍ for a ⁣user to‌ be⁢ allowed ⁤to access different resources. ⁣This allows ‍for more secure ⁤management of company assets.
